TRIG enters deal to acquire 234 MW solar PV portfolio from Statkraft

Subscribe to our newsletter and get the latest news and business opportunities in your inbox

The Renewables Infrastructure Group Ltd (TRIG) has entered into a deal with Statkraft to acquire its portfolio of four co-located solar parks in Cadiz, Southern Spain. 

Statkraft will retain the responsibility for the construction, which will begin in September. All four solar parks are projected to be finalized by the fourth quarter of 2022.

The solar portfolio has a total capacity of 234 megawatts peak (MWp).
